Output 62fc29fb50c30054f32ea0487d5e26d03e66b9239beddad98dfb7dbc5aa92d30:0

value
13717000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da2bf8e98c2a875b6b7e06d9490d2bcc9e1259b1 OP_EQUAL
address
3MabucVNn4Fxsg4WnKGni7aot5WoH4MnBQ
transaction
62fc29fb50c30054f32ea0487d5e26d03e66b9239beddad98dfb7dbc5aa92d30
confirmations
431821
spent
true